Contents1 Can I bring my family to Australia on student visa?2 Can international students bring their family?3 […] WebThe IR5 parent visa allows U.S. citizens to bring foreign-born parents to the United States as permanent residents. However, this visa will have to be granted abroad and issued at the U.S. embassy or consulate in the foreign country where the parent resides. Parent visa (Permanently) … WebParent who is moving to children over the age of 18 in Norway. Requirements for both. You must pay an application fee. You must document your identity. A valid passport is usually valid proof of identity. You must not be subject to a prohibition against entry to Norway or Schengen. You must be over the age of 60.

WebIncome requirement. In many cases, sufficient financial resources are a requirement for getting a residence permit. ‘Sufficient financial resources’ or 'secure means of support' means that you have sufficient funds to live in Finland.
